SMART PHONE SENSOR PLATFORM
A sensor device containing a gas sensor is exposed to a gas. The gas sensor emits a voltage based on a property of the gas. The voltage output by the gas sensor is received by an integrated circuit (“IC”). The IC may convert the voltage to a digital representation of the voltage. The IC may determine a property of the gas based on the voltage. The digital representation of the voltage or a representation of the property of the gas is then transmitted as data via an audio jack of the sensor device. A computer device receives the data via an audio jack. Using one or more processors, the computer device analyzes the data and generates a recommendation. The recommendation and the property of the gas may be displayed.
